namespace grpc_core {
/// An RPC trace context and associated information. Each RPC/stream is
/// associated with a unique \a context. A new ContextList entry is created when
/// a chunk of data stored in an outgoing buffer is going to be
// sent over the wire. A data chunk being written over the wire is multiplexed
// with bytes from multiple RPCs. If one such RPC is traced, we store the
// following information about the traced RPC:
// - byte_offset_in_stream: Number of bytes belonging to that traced RPC which
// have been sent so far from the start of the RPC stream.
// - relative_start_pos_in_chunk: Starting offset of the traced RPC within
// the current chunk that is being sent.
// - num_traced_bytes_in_chunk: Number of bytes belonging to the traced RPC
// within the current chunk.
class ContextListEntry {
public:
ContextListEntry(void* context, int64_t relative_start_pos,
int64_t num_traced_bytes, size_t byte_offset,
std::shared_ptr<TcpTracerInterface> tcp_tracer)
: trace_context_(context),
relative_start_pos_in_chunk_(relative_start_pos),
num_traced_bytes_in_chunk_(num_traced_bytes),
byte_offset_in_stream_(byte_offset),
tcp_tracer_(std::move(tcp_tracer)) {}
ContextListEntry() = delete;
void* TraceContext() { return trace_context_; }
int64_t RelativeStartPosInChunk() { return relative_start_pos_in_chunk_; }
int64_t NumTracedBytesInChunk() { return num_traced_bytes_in_chunk_; }
size_t ByteOffsetInStream() { return byte_offset_in_stream_; }
std::shared_ptr<TcpTracerInterface> ReleaseTcpTracer() {
return std::move(tcp_tracer_);
}
private:
void* trace_context_;
int64_t relative_start_pos_in_chunk_;
int64_t num_traced_bytes_in_chunk_;
size_t byte_offset_in_stream_;
std::shared_ptr<TcpTracerInterface> tcp_tracer_;
};
/// A list of RPC Contexts
typedef std::vector<ContextListEntry> ContextList;
} // namespace grpc_core
